Output caf332f9d10b86b98b5d9db8a01a4ece4faef348cf4baf3c35d88ca1dd76274e:0

value
96423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6632601bcbff4b98604c41496d0750c7925803d OP_EQUAL
address
3NhC7cxdRKf182AzvFCMh2zCUBPPbpT41M
transaction
caf332f9d10b86b98b5d9db8a01a4ece4faef348cf4baf3c35d88ca1dd76274e
confirmations
345685
spent
true